Round window replacement services involve removing the existing round or circular window and installing a new one to improve the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. This process typically includes carefully removing the old window, preparing the opening to ensure a proper fit, and installing the new window with attention to sealing and insulation. Professional contractors ensure that the new round window is securely fitted to prevent drafts, leaks, and other issues that can compromise comfort and energy costs. This service is essential for homeowners wanting to update the look of their space or address problems with their current round windows.

Problems that lead property owners to seek round window replacement often include cracked or broken glass, fogging between panes, drafts, or water leaks. Over time, exposure to weather can cause the window frame to warp, rot, or deteriorate, reducing its effectiveness and aesthetic appeal. Additionally, some homeowners may find that their existing round windows no longer match their interior or exterior design preferences, prompting a replacement for a more modern or cohesive look. Addressing these issues with professional replacement can restore the window’s performance and enhance the overall comfort of the home.

The overview below groups typical Round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Chapel Hill,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or round window repairs,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ering simple seal fixes or small component replacements. Larger or more complex repairs can sometimes exceed this range, but they are less common.

Standard Replacement - Replacing a round window usually costs between $1,200 and $3,000, depending on the size and material. Most projects in Chapel Hill fall into this middle tier, with fewer reaching the higher end for premium materials or additional services.

Full Window Replacement - When an entire round window needs to be replaced along with framing, costs typically range from $3,000 to $5,500. Larger, more intricate projects involving custom designs or structural modifications can go beyond this range.

Complex or Custom Projects - Highly detailed or custom round window replacements, especially those requiring specialized installation or materials, can exceed $5,500. These projects are less common and usually involve unique architectural features or extensive work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in a round window replacement? A professional contractor will remove the existing round window and install a new one, ensuring proper sealing and fit to maintain the building's integrity.

How do I know if my round window needs to be replaced? Signs include drafts, difficulty opening or closing, visible damage, or water leaks around the window frame, indicating it may require replacement.

Are there different types of round windows available? Yes, local service providers can offer various materials and styles, such as wood, vinyl, or aluminum, to match the building’s aesthetic and functional needs.

Can a round window be customized to fit specific openings? Many contractors can customize round windows to fit unique sizes and shapes, ensuring a seamless installation suited to the property.
